Senior Software Engineer - Rishabh Software
(2022-09 - 2025-05)
Backend Tech Stack: Java 8+, RestAPI, Soap, Microservice- Kafka, AWS, Mysql. TDD/BDD Tech Stack: Cucumber, Mockito, Junit. Security Tech Stack: Auth0.
- Designed and Developed Backend microservices and various API for VIOOH and JCDECAUX, focusing on creating and maintaining different services. My roles and responsibilities also included RCA investigation, estimations and planning
- Conducted analysis, reviewed design approaches, and finalized PRs to ensure efficient project delivery.
- Creating and maintaining new Microservices for 3rd party Service Integration
- Trained in Advertising Domain and analyzed requirement changes to prepare design approaches.
- Troubleshot bugs and resolved issues, analyzed production and UAT logs via DataDog.
- Experience in designing and Implementing BDD and TDD test cases
Full stack Software Engineer - Nobious Business Automation
(2021-04 - 2022-09)
Backend Tech Stack: Java 8+, RestAPI, Mysql, AWS. Frontend Tech Stack: Angular.
- Designed & developed UI using Angular and Backend services using Java.
- Designing algorithm for batching and production
- Developed modules related to Production & Manufacturing.
- Set up CI/CD practices via Jenkins execution for automating the deployment process for the organization.
- Provided oversight and direction to a team of three members.
- Worked with other engineering teams aligned towards the same goal
- Conducted project initiation involving planning, executing, monitoring, controlling, and reporting to senior management and stakeholders.
- Analyzed and designed architecture definition, design patterns and solution for the project and select appropriate technologies for development approach.
Software Engineer - Future Focus Infotec (Contractual in TCS)
(2018-02 - 2019-02)
- Ensured EKYC-related authentication using 3rd Party API NPCI (National Payment Cooperation of India) for enrollment at rural places.
- Designed enrolment module of various government banking schemes viz.
- Performed Penetrate Testing using Burp tool. Communicated with business users/stakeholders to gather requirement specs and scoping of the project.
- Monitored development activities and mitigation; managed and provided technical and process level guidance/support to the project team.
Software Developer - Starland Limited
(2016-03 - 2017-03)
- Ensured EKYC-related authentication using 3rd Party API NPCI (National Payment Cooperation of India) for enrollment at rural places.
- Designed enrolment module of various government banking schemes viz.
- Performed Penetrate Testing using Burp tool.
- Communicated with business users/stakeholders to gather requirement specs and scoping of the project.
- Monitored development activities and mitigation; managed and provided technical and process level guidance/support to the project team.
Junior Software Developer - Codaemon
(2015-08 - 2016-03)
- Designed & developed UI using Angular and Backend services using Java.
- Designing algorithm for batching and production
- Developed modules related to Production & Manufacturing.
- Set up CI/CD practices via Jenkins execution for automating the deployment process for the organization.
- Provided oversight and direction to a team of three members.
- Worked with other engineering teams aligned towards the same goal
- Conducted project initiation involving planning, executing, monitoring, controlling, and reporting to senior management and stakeholders.
- Analyzed and designed architecture definition, design patterns and solution for the project and select appropriate technologies for development approach.